Things to Do around Llanllyfni

Llanllyfni is a village situated in Gwynedd, Wales, offering access to diverse outdoor landscapes. The region is characterized by mountainous terrain, valleys, and natural features, benefiting from its proximity to Snowdonia (Eryri) National Park. This area provides opportunities for several sports like hiking, mountain biking, touring cycling, mountaineering, and more, making it a destination for various outdoor pursuits. The landscape includes parts of the Nantlle Ridge and is dotted with rivers and lakes, contributing to its appeal for active exploration.

Where is Llanllyfni located?

Llanllyfni is a village situated in Gwynedd, Wales. It is located within or in close proximity to Snowdonia (Eryri) National Park, offering access to mountainous terrain, valleys, and natural features.

Are there hiking trails in Llanllyfni?

Yes, Llanllyfni provides numerous hiking opportunities, ranging from challenging mountaineering routes to more accessible trails. The area is close to Snowdonia National Park, which includes peaks like Snowdon (Yr Wyddfa) at 3,560 feet (1,085 meters). For more information, refer to Hiking around Llanllyfni.

Can one go mountaineering near Llanllyfni?

The rugged mountains of Snowdonia National Park, adjacent to Llanllyfni, provide ample opportunities for mountaineering. This includes rock climbing, scrambling, and guided mountain days. Peaks like Snowdon and those on the Nantlle Ridge offer diverse terrain for mountaineers. Consult Mountain Hikes around Llanllyfni for more.

What are the notable natural features near Llanllyfni?

The region features dramatic mountainous terrain, deep valleys, and picturesque lakes. Key features include Snowdonia National Park with its high peaks like Snowdon, the Nantlle Ridge, and rivers such as the Glaslyn and Dwyryd. The area also has diverse coastlines and protected sites.
